Every time you want to buy new skincare, drink a quart of water - 5 Year Update
I can’t believe that it has been 5 years since I posted my idea to drink a quart of water every time I wanted to buy skincare. My old post has more background, but essentially I was spending a lot of time researching skincare to the detriment of other hobbies. Purchasing products was less of an issue for me, but I was still recovering from the beauty box era and had enough of most product types to last 6-12 months. Since I didn’t actually need anything, I realized that this research was helping me to feel socially connected and potentially intellectually stimulated. Aka I was lonely and bored.
Well, I am here to tell you that this water drinking method actually worked. If you don’t believe me, compare how much I was posting and commenting on Reddit 5 years ago vs now. Here’s why I think it did:
* I recognized that this habit of researching was a symptom of unhappiness. This took some of the fun out of it immediately.
* I directly addressed the need that this research was meeting, which was social connection. This required me to push myself a little bit, but I started texting people more once I was researching less, and that led me to find my current friend group.
* To address the boredom, I read more physical books and got a physical newspaper subscription. When I did have leisure time on my phone, I tried to divert it to industry news. I deleted the Instagram and Reddit apps whose content often sparked my curiosity about ingredients. I still don’t have the Reddit app and I rarely have Instagram.
* Drinking a full quart of water takes a long time to do, so it allowed that initial impulse to pass while also letting me feel like I accomplished something positive.
* Drinking a full quart is also slightly uncomfortable and I started to associate mild discomfort with researching, like Pavlov’s dog. This was my intent but I didn’t think it would work so well or so quickly, given that I was self-aware.
Something about replacing the habit of mindlessly researching and checking Reddit with the habit of drinking water genuinely did something to my brain. I encourage you to try it - it’s free and you can adjust the amount of water to suit your body and how often you get the urge to purchase/scroll.
Quick disclaimer: it is possible to drink too much water, but spacing it out is the most important part. Drink no more than a quart/liter per hour. Most people should drink about 3 quarts (about 3 liters) per day, more if you’re exercising or in a hot climate. You can start with a cup or two if a quart sounds like too much.
